     70 /*
     71  * Prototypes and definitions for BSD/OS-compatible network interface
     72  * media selection.
     73  *
     74  * Where it is safe to do so, this code strays slightly from the BSD/OS
     75  * design.  Software which uses the API (device drivers, basically)
     76  * shouldn't notice any difference.
     77  *
     78  * Many thanks to Matt Thomas for providing the information necessary
     79  * to implement this interface.
     80  */

    146 /*
    147  * if_media Options word:
    148  *	Bits	Use
    149  *	----	-------
    150  *	0-4	Media subtype		MAX SUBTYPE == 31!
    151  *	5-7	Media type
    152  *	8-15	Type specific options
    153  *	16-18	Mode (for multi-mode devices)
    154  *	19	RFU
    155  *	20-27	Shared (global) options
    156  *	28-31	Instance
    157  */
    158 
    159 /*
    160  * Ethernet
    161  */
    162 #define	IFM_ETHER	0x00000020
    163 #define	IFM_10_T	3		/* 10BaseT - RJ45 */
    164 #define	IFM_10_2	4		/* 10Base2 - Thinnet */
    165 #define	IFM_10_5	5		/* 10Base5 - AUI */
    166 #define	IFM_100_TX	6		/* 100BaseTX - RJ45 */
    167 #define	IFM_100_FX	7		/* 100BaseFX - Fiber */
    168 #define	IFM_100_T4	8		/* 100BaseT4 - 4 pair cat 3 */
    169 #define	IFM_100_VG	9		/* 100VG-AnyLAN */
    170 #define	IFM_100_T2	10		/* 100BaseT2 */
    171 #define	IFM_1000_SX	11		/* 1000BaseSX - multi-mode fiber */
    172 #define	IFM_10_STP	12		/* 10BaseT over shielded TP */
    173 #define	IFM_10_FL	13		/* 10BaseFL - Fiber */
    174 #define	IFM_1000_LX	14		/* 1000baseLX - single-mode fiber */
    175 #define	IFM_1000_CX	15		/* 1000baseCX - 150ohm STP */
    176 #define	IFM_1000_T	16		/* 1000baseT - 4 pair cat 5 */
    177 #define	IFM_HPNA_1	17		/* HomePNA 1.0 (1Mb/s) */
    178 #define	IFM_10G_LR	18		/* 10GbaseLR - single-mode fiber */
    179 #define	IFM_10G_SR	19		/* 10GBase-SR 850nm Multi-mode */
    180 #define	IFM_10G_CX4	20		/* 10GBase CX4 copper */
    181 #define	IFM_2500_SX	21		/* 2500baseSX - multi-mode fiber */
    182 #define	IFM_1000_BX10	22		/* 1000base-BX10 */
    183 #define	IFM_10G_TWINAX	23		/* 10GBase Twinax copper */
    184 #define	IFM_10G_TWINAX_LONG	24	/* 10GBase Twinax Long copper */
    185 #define	IFM_10G_LRM	25		/* 10GBase-LRM 850nm Multi-mode */
    186 #define	IFM_10G_T	26		/* 10GBase-T - RJ45 */

    334 /*
    335  * NetBSD extension not defined in the BSDI API.  This is used in various
    336  * places to get the canonical description for a given type/subtype.
    337  *
    338  * In the subtype and mediaopt descriptions, the valid TYPE bits are OR'd
    339  * in to indicate which TYPE the subtype/option corresponds to.  If no
    340  * TYPE is present, it is a shared media/mediaopt.
    341  *
    342  * Note that these are parsed case-insensitive.
    343  *
    344  * Order is important.  The first matching entry is the canonical name
    345  * for a media type; subsequent matches are aliases.
    346  */
    347 struct ifmedia_description {
    348 	int	ifmt_word;		/* word value; may be masked */
    349 	const char *ifmt_string;	/* description */
    350 };
